Eclipse Juno ¿No hay barra de herramientas de depuración?


81

Acabo de actualizar a Eclipse Juno pero descubrí que no hay una barra de herramientas de depuración (Reanudar / Pasar a / Pasar por encima / Detener, etc.) en la perspectiva de depuración. ¿Cómo puedo recuperar la barra de herramientas? ¡Gracias!

ingrese la descripción de la imagen aquí

En la versión anterior:

ingrese la descripción de la imagen aquí

Respuestas:


191

Aquí es donde encuentra el menú para volver a activarlo: juno habilitar barra de herramientas de depuración


7
Aunque el comportamiento es mostrar estos elementos en la barra de herramientas global ahora, la barra de herramientas global tiene tantos problemas con la representación correcta de los botones actualmente que es una buena alternativa para conocer.
EdGruberman

2
@EdGruberman: ¿puede dar más detalles sobre los problemas globales de la barra de herramientas o vincular a informes de errores? ¡Tengo problemas esporádicos con los botones de la barra de herramientas global que de repente saltan! ¡Me está volviendo loco! Es muy reconfortante saber que no soy el único. He buscado un informe de error en vano. Juno 4.2
Mark Mikofski

La barra de herramientas de depuración no apareció incluso después de intentar esto. La barra de herramientas apareció después de reiniciar Eclipse.
RaviH

29

De la documentación de Juno :

Para mejorar la presentación de la perspectiva de depuración, los comandos de control de depuración comunes (detener, reanudar, etc.) se han movido de la vista de depuración a la barra de herramientas global.

La barra de herramientas global se puede personalizar con la acción Ventana> Personalizar perspectiva ... para agregar o eliminar comandos de depuración, o para mostrar / ocultar la barra de herramientas de depuración por completo.

El comportamiento anterior de la barra de herramientas se puede restaurar activando primero la opción Mostrar barra de herramientas de depuración en el menú de la vista Depurar y luego desactivando la barra de herramientas Depurar en el cuadro de diálogo Personalizar perspectiva.

Barra de herramientas global Mostrar barra de herramientas de depuración


3
Gracias por la info. Puedo agregar la barra de herramientas global en Ventana> Personalizar perspectiva ... pero solo por una vez. Una vez que cambié de perspectiva, desaparecería nuevamente y la personalización con Ventana> Personalizar perspectiva no funcionará a menos que reinicie Eclipse. No veo ningún menú de vista de depuración como en la captura de pantalla ... Juno realmente apesta. Me esta poniendo paranoico.
Wenbo

1
Me alegro de que lo hayas encontrado, ¡no es necesario que instale la versión 4.2 (todavía)!
tkotisis

@tkotisis ¿dónde está la 'barra de herramientas global'?
likejudo

@likejiujitsu Actualizó la respuesta para incluir imágenes de la Ayuda de Eclipse. Debería estar claro ahora.
tkotisis

12

Desde hace más o menos un mes en Juno y ahora en Kepler, a mi menú global le faltaban los botones de depuración y no aplicaba ni guardaba los cambios de Personalizar perspectiva. La solución alternativa de broc.seib funcionó, pero quería solucionar el problema real. Encontré que el archivo se almacenará en workspace / .metadata / .plugins / org.eclipse.ui.workbench / workbench.xml. Eliminar (o cambiar el nombre) del archivo restableció mis perspectivas y solucionó el problema con los cambios que no se guardaban. Sin embargo, el archivo aparentemente no se vuelve a crear, así que supongo que Kepler lo guarda en otro lugar y solo lee el anterior para compatibilidad con versiones anteriores; corrígeme si me equivoco.


4
Tienes razón. La configuración del banco de trabajo para Eclipse Juno / Kepler se almacena en workspace/.metadata/.plugins/org.eclipse.e4.workbench/workbench.xmi.
Modus Tollens

Tal vez un poco viejo para responder, pero cuando eliminé este archivo de esa carpeta y comencé a eclipse, los botones de depuración aparecen en mi menú global. Definitivamente trabajando para mí
0xDEADC0DE

7

Otra forma de habilitar los iconos de depuración en la barra de herramientas es seleccionar Ventana -> Perspectiva -> Personalizar perspectiva (o hacer clic con el botón derecho en el icono de Perspectiva y seleccionar Personalizar). Luego, en la nueva ventana emergente, seleccione la pestaña Disponibilidad del conjunto de acciones > habilite Depurar en la lista del lado izquierdo.

Una vez que haya hecho lo anterior, haga clic con el botón derecho en el icono de perspectiva de depuración -> Guardar como ... -> nombre Depurar, haga clic en guardar, Aceptar para sobrescribir.

ingrese la descripción de la imagen aquí


5

En la ventana de depuración hay este menú desplegable (indicado por un pequeño rectángulo) marque la opción "Mostrar barra de herramientas de depuración", ese era el problema en mi caso


Eso me ayudó, ¡gracias! ¿No debería estar habilitado por defecto? ;-)
Endrju

0

Asegúrese de que estén marcadas en el cuadro de diálogo 'Personalizar perspectiva' en la visibilidad de la barra de herramientas y la Disponibilidad de grupos de comandos.


1
Solo funciona una vez después de verificarlo en el cuadro de diálogo ... Si cambié de perspectiva, desapareció nuevamente y el cuadro de diálogo tampoco funciona más ...
Wenbo

0

Después de una (re) búsqueda, finalmente me di cuenta de que esta opción (ejecutar \ barra de herramientas de acciones de depuración) simplemente no existía en Eclipse Helios. La configuración más similar para mí fue

a. Separar la vista de depuración de otras pestañas b. acoplarlo sobre todos los demás paneles de depuración (Variables, Consola, lo que sea c. minimizar su tamaño para dejar solo el encabezado con el título y la barra de herramientas de acciones

Lo estoy publicando aquí en lugar de hacer la misma pregunta sobre Eclipse Helios con la obvia respuesta de "no tal cosa". Espero que ayude al próximo usuario de versiones anteriores de Eclipse.


0

En el caso de la versión eclipse de Kepler, la barra de herramientas de depuración se puede hacer visible usando Eclipse-> Ventana-> Mostrar barra de herramientas


0

iniciar el eclipse con la bandera -clean, esto funciona para mí cuando actualizo de oxygen.0 => oxygen.1


-2

Antes no era posible ver la barra de herramientas de depuración, después

 Window->Reset Perpective

fue posible mostrarlo de nuevo

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.